Island Muffler and Auto Care Services, located in Victoria BC, recommends that for the optimal braking experience you really should bring your vehicle in and talk to our experienced brake installation experts. Every vehicle is different and having the right professionally installed braking system to protect yourself and your family is the most important decision…
Brakes keep squealing, what’s wrong? Auto Repair Victoria If you hear a squealing sound coming from your vehicle brakes, it means there might be something wrong with your brake system. Without a well-functioning brake system, you cannot safely slow or stop a car. This not only places yourself at risk but your endangering others that…